selinux-refpolicy/policy/modules/roles
Stephen Smalley 161bda392e access_vectors: Remove unused permissions
Remove unused permission definitions from SELinux.
Many of these were only ever used in pre-mainline
versions of SELinux, prior to Linux 2.6.0.  Some of them
were used in the legacy network or compat_net=1 checks
that were disabled by default in Linux 2.6.18 and
fully removed in Linux 2.6.30.

The corresponding classmap declarations were removed from the
mainline kernel in:
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/commit/?id=42a9699a9fa179c0054ea3cf5ad3cc67104a6162

Permissions never used in mainline Linux:
file swapon
filesystem transition
tcp_socket { connectto newconn acceptfrom }
node enforce_dest
unix_stream_socket { newconn acceptfrom }

Legacy network checks, removed in 2.6.30:
socket { recv_msg send_msg }
node { tcp_recv tcp_send udp_recv udp_send rawip_recv rawip_send dccp_recv dccp_send }
netif { tcp_recv tcp_send udp_recv udp_send rawip_recv rawip_send dccp_recv dccp_send }

Signed-off-by: Stephen Smalley <sds@tycho.nsa.gov>
2020-01-14 13:41:50 -05:00
..
auditadm.fc
auditadm.if trunk: merge UBAC. 2008-11-05 16:10:46 +00:00
auditadm.te Sort capabilities permissions from Russell Coker. 2017-02-15 18:47:33 -05:00
dbadm.fc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
dbadm.if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
dbadm.te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
guest.fc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
guest.if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
guest.te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
logadm.fc trunk: 6 patches from dan. 2009-03-19 17:56:10 +00:00
logadm.if trunk: whitespace fixes 2009-06-26 14:40:13 +00:00
logadm.te Sort capabilities permissions from Russell Coker. 2017-02-15 18:47:33 -05:00
metadata.xml
secadm.fc
secadm.if trunk: merge UBAC. 2008-11-05 16:10:46 +00:00
secadm.te Sort capabilities permissions from Russell Coker. 2017-02-15 18:47:33 -05:00
staff.fc
staff.if trunk: merge UBAC. 2008-11-05 16:10:46 +00:00
staff.te Bump module versions for release. 2019-02-01 15:03:42 -05:00
sysadm.fc
sysadm.if trunk: add sysadm_entry_spec_domtrans_to() interface from clip. 2009-01-15 15:07:37 +00:00
sysadm.te various: Module version bump. 2019-12-26 11:48:27 -05:00
unprivuser.fc
unprivuser.if trunk: merge UBAC. 2008-11-05 16:10:46 +00:00
unprivuser.te Bump module versions for release. 2019-02-01 15:03:42 -05:00
webadm.fc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
webadm.if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
webadm.te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
xguest.fc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
xguest.if Move all files out of the old contrib directory. 2018-06-23 10:38:58 -04:00
xguest.te access_vectors: Remove unused permissions 2020-01-14 13:41:50 -05:00